What Is Stellar and Why Is It Attracting ICO Projects?

Stellar is an open-source blockchain network designed primarily to facilitate fast, low-cost digital payments and asset transfers across borders. Created in 2014 by Jed McCaleb and the Stellar Development Foundation, the network focuses on improving financial accessibility while enabling organizations to issue and transfer digital assets efficiently.

Unlike some blockchain platforms that prioritize complex decentralized applications, Stellar was built with payments, remittances, token issuance, and financial inclusion in mind. Its consensus mechanism allows transactions to settle within seconds while maintaining relatively low transaction costs, making it attractive for projects that expect frequent token transfers.

Many ICO teams are drawn to Stellar because it enables straightforward asset creation, supports cross-border transactions, and offers predictable operating costs. Why Are ICO Tokens Moving to Stellar?

One of the biggest reasons behind this migration is transaction efficiency. As blockchain adoption increased, many ICO projects recognized that high network congestion and fluctuating transaction fees could negatively affect user experience. Stellar's ability to process transactions quickly with minimal fees makes it particularly attractive for projects that expect frequent token transfers or international participation.

Another important factor is the simplicity of token creation. Stellar includes built-in asset issuance capabilities, allowing organizations to create and manage digital tokens without developing highly complex smart contracts for every use case. This simplifies development while reducing operational complexity for many projects.

Cross-border functionality is another major advantage. Since Stellar was designed to facilitate international payments, it enables tokens to move efficiently between participants located in different countries. For ICO projects targeting a global investor base, this capability can significantly improve accessibility.

Scalability also contributes to Stellar's appeal. Faster settlement times allow blockchain applications to support larger numbers of users without experiencing the same level of congestion that can occur on some other networks during periods of heavy activity.

Cost predictability plays an equally important role. Businesses launching ICO tokens often need to estimate long-term operational expenses. Stellar's consistently low transaction fees help organizations manage costs more effectively while offering affordable transactions to users.

How ICO Token Migration to Stellar Works

Migrating an ICO token to Stellar involves more than simply transferring digital assets from one blockchain to another. The process requires careful planning to preserve token ownership, maintain investor confidence, and ensure compatibility with the new network.

The migration typically begins with evaluating the project's technical and business requirements. Developers determine whether Stellar's infrastructure better supports the project's objectives, particularly if the platform emphasizes payments, remittances, or digital asset transfers.

Next, a new token is created on the Stellar network using its native asset issuance functionality. Existing token holders are then provided with a migration mechanism that allows them to exchange their original tokens for newly issued Stellar-based tokens, often at a one-to-one ratio.

Throughout the migration process, exchanges, wallet providers, and ecosystem partners coordinate to support the transition while minimizing disruption for users. Careful communication is essential to ensure investors understand migration timelines and procedures.

Benefits of Using Stellar for ICO Projects

Stellar offers several advantages that make it attractive for blockchain fundraising initiatives.

  • Its transaction speed enables investors to send and receive tokens within seconds, improving the overall user experience during token sales and subsequent trading activities.

  • Low transaction costs allow projects to minimize operational expenses while making participation more affordable for users around the world. This becomes particularly valuable for applications involving frequent transactions or micropayments.

  • The network's focus on financial services aligns well with projects developing payment solutions, remittance platforms, digital wallets, and tokenized financial products.

  • Stellar's straightforward asset issuance model also reduces development complexity, allowing teams to focus more on product innovation rather than maintaining highly customized blockchain infrastructure.

  • Additionally, Stellar's growing ecosystem of wallets, exchanges, and financial partners continues expanding opportunities for projects seeking broader adoption.

Challenges to Consider

Despite its strengths, migrating an ICO token to Stellar is not without challenges.

  • Projects that rely heavily on advanced smart contract functionality may find other blockchain platforms more suitable for certain decentralized applications. Stellar supports programmable features, but its primary focus remains financial transactions rather than highly complex decentralized ecosystems.

  • Migration also requires careful coordination with exchanges, wallets, investors, and infrastructure providers to ensure a smooth transition. Poor communication or inadequate technical planning can create confusion among token holders.

  • Another consideration is ecosystem compatibility. Organizations must evaluate whether existing tools, developer resources, and community support align with their long-term product roadmap before committing to migration.

  • Nevertheless, for projects centered on payments, asset transfers, and financial services, Stellar continues to offer compelling advantages.

2. What is Stellar?

Stellar is an open-source blockchain network designed to facilitate fast, low-cost payments and digital asset transfers. It uses its native cryptocurrency, Lumens (XLM), to help process transactions and prevent network spam.

4. How does Stellar differ from Ethereum?

Ethereum is a general-purpose smart contract platform supporting decentralized applications (dApps), while Stellar is primarily optimized for payments, asset issuance, and cross-border transfers. Ethereum offers broader smart contract flexibility, whereas Stellar emphasizes simplicity and payment efficiency.

5. What advantages does Stellar offer for token issuance?

Stellar provides native support for creating digital assets without requiring complex smart contracts for basic token issuance. This can simplify the creation and management of certain types of blockchain-based assets.

6. Are Stellar transactions faster than many traditional blockchain transactions?

Stellar transactions are typically confirmed within a few seconds, making the network well suited for payment-related use cases. Actual transaction times depend on network conditions and infrastructure.

7. Why are Stellar transaction fees low?

Stellar uses a lightweight consensus mechanism and charges very small network fees designed primarily to discourage spam rather than generate revenue. Fee levels remain subject to network governance and protocol updates.

8. What is the Stellar Consensus Protocol (SCP)?

The Stellar Consensus Protocol (SCP) is Stellar's consensus mechanism. It uses the Federated Byzantine Agreement (FBA) model, allowing participating nodes to reach agreement on transactions without Proof of Work mining.

14. What are the limitations of Stellar?

Stellar is primarily optimized for payments and asset transfers rather than highly complex decentralized applications. Developers requiring advanced smart contract functionality may choose other blockchain platforms depending on their project needs.

15. Are ICOs still commonly launched on Stellar?

ICO activity has changed significantly since its peak in 2017-2018. Today, many projects use newer fundraising models such as Initial Exchange Offerings (IEOs), Initial DEX Offerings (IDOs), token launchpads, or other regulated token issuance frameworks. Stellar continues to support token issuance but is one of several available blockchain options.
